ASIC Engineer, QEMU Modeling

Meta builds technologies that help people connect, find communities, and grow businesses, including Facebook, Messenger, Instagram, WhatsApp, and AR/VR experiences.
$142,000 - $203,000
Embedded
Senior Software Engineer
In-Person
5,000+ Employees
5+ years of experience
AI

Description For ASIC Engineer, QEMU Modeling

Meta is seeking a highly skilled QEMU Modeling ASIC Engineer to join their team working on cutting-edge hardware simulation and modeling. This role combines hardware engineering with software development, focusing on creating accurate models of complex hardware systems using the QEMU framework. The position is particularly focused on RISC-V and PCIe architectures, contributing to Meta's AI Accelerator development.

The ideal candidate will bring 5+ years of QEMU development experience and strong knowledge of computer architecture. You'll be working with cross-functional teams to design, develop, and maintain hardware models that ensure reliability and performance of Meta's hardware systems. The role requires expertise in C++ programming and deep understanding of QEMU internals.

This is an exciting opportunity to work at Meta, a company at the forefront of social technology and innovation. Meta offers a competitive compensation package ranging from $142,000 to $203,000 annually, plus bonus, equity, and comprehensive benefits. You'll be part of a team pushing the boundaries of hardware simulation and contributing to the next generation of Meta's infrastructure.

The position is available in either Sunnyvale, CA or Austin, TX, offering the chance to work in major tech hubs. You'll be contributing to Meta's mission of connecting people and building the future of social technology, including work that supports their initiatives in AI and hardware acceleration.

This role combines the technical depth of hardware engineering with the practical aspects of software development, making it ideal for someone who enjoys working at the intersection of hardware and software. The position offers growth opportunities and the chance to work on challenging problems at scale.

Last updated 3 days ago

Responsibilities For ASIC Engineer, QEMU Modeling

  • Design, develop, and maintain accurate models of complex hardware systems using QEMU
  • Collaborate with cross-functional teams to identify hardware modeling requirements and develop simulation plans
  • Develop and integrate new device models, including RISC-V and PCIe peripherals, into the QEMU framework
  • Optimize and refine existing models to improve simulation accuracy and performance
  • Troubleshoot and debug issues related to hardware modeling and simulation
  • Participate in code reviews and contribute to the improvement of the overall QEMU codebase
  • Stay up-to-date with industry trends and best practices in hardware modeling and simulation

Requirements For ASIC Engineer, QEMU Modeling

Linux
  • Bachelor's degree in Computer Science, Computer Engineering, relevant technical field, or equivalent practical experience
  • Experience and knowledge of Computer Architecture concepts such as processor architecture, memory systems and on-chip interconnection networks
  • 5+ years of experience in QEMU development, with a focus on hardware modeling
  • Programming skills in languages such as C++
  • Knowledge of QEMU internals, including device modeling and emulation

Benefits For ASIC Engineer, QEMU Modeling

Medical Insurance
Equity
  • Bonus
  • Equity
  • Medical Insurance

Interested in this job?

Jobs Related To Meta ASIC Engineer, QEMU Modeling

ASIC Implementation Engineer - Timing

Senior ASIC Implementation Engineer role at Meta focusing on timing analysis and optimization for data center SoC designs, offering competitive compensation and benefits.

Digital Mixed Signal Design Engineer

Digital Mixed Signal Design Engineer role at Meta working on cutting-edge AMS IP's and IC's for AR/VR systems.

ASIC Engineer, Networking Architecture

Senior ASIC Engineer role at Meta focusing on networking architecture for AI accelerators, offering competitive compensation and the opportunity to work on cutting-edge infrastructure technology.

ASIC Engineer, Infra Silicon Enablement (Host & Userspace)

Senior ASIC Engineer position at Meta focusing on silicon development and validation for data center applications, requiring expertise in C/C++, Linux systems, and hardware integration.

ASIC Engineer, Architecture

Senior ASIC Engineer role at Meta focusing on developing machine learning accelerators for data center infrastructure, requiring 5+ years of silicon architecture experience.